    Illegal Constructions Demolished by HMDA in Hyderabad

    Officials from the HMDA demolished five houses that were being built illegally on a highway in Pedda Amberpet village, Ranga Reddy district on Saturday. The team included HMDA ORR land acquisition officer V Victor, a local tahsildar, police, and enforcement DSP Venkatesh. They tore down the houses, along with their compound walls and gates, and filed a criminal complaint against those who built them.

    The land where the houses were being built was handed over to the HMDA by the Ranga Reddy district Collector on December 31, 2010. The State government gave the land to the HMDA so that it could be given to people who had lost their lands in the ORR project. The officials also warned anyone who tries to illegally take over HMDA land of serious consequences.
